My air con has never really worked - and I live in Portugal where you need it ! Every spring I get the gas topped up and it's OK for a couple of weeks - but then it stops. Obviously there is a leak somewhere but the garage says too expensive to find it. Any ideas anyone ?
01 2.0 110BHP AIR CON - Armitage Shanks {p}
SFAIK one re-gases the system with gas plus a dye; the system is then checked using a UV light and the location of the leak is apparent.That procedure isn't expensive in itself. What is expensive is if the leak is in/from some expensive part (Heat exchanger or compressor). It might just be a connection that needs tightening or a £10 pipe. Worth a look surely?
